- A single reference and discovery solution to replace FirstSearch and WorldCat Local Available to any library with a FirstSearch subscription 700 libraries registered since March 31 WorldCat Local/WMS transition beta happening now Access to FirstSearch will end on December 31, 2015

- Single search of all content available through FirstSearch today Access to central index of 1.5 billion items Option to purchase remote database searching Library-branded URL and custom branding As a FirstSearch library, you receive:
- Slide 5
- 320+ million bibliographic records 2.1+ billion holdings 1.5 billion records 40 million items (Institutional repositories, Google, HathiTrust, OAIster) Bibliographic information in WorldCat Licensed digital content/articles in library collections Digitized local library content Representing the collective collection As of 28 June 2014

- FeatureTarget availability date Staff-specific features, to include MARC views and holdings by symbol Available now E-mail export to RefWorks and EndNoteAvailable now Item location and Availability optionAvailable now Group- or consortium-views optionAvailable now Custom traffic and usage reports optionAvailable now Type-ahead search suggestionsAvailable now Temporary lists of recordsAvailable now Downloadable, customizable search boxAvailable now Recently-added functionality
- Slide 17
- FeatureTarget availability date Direct link into WorldShare ILL and ILLiadAugust 2014 Remote database search optionAugust 2014 Google AnalyticsSeptember 2014 WorldCat Discovery APISeptember 2014 Future functionality
